ports/169988: [PATCH] Update sysutils/linux-procps to 3.2.7; also update to FC10

René Ladan rene at freebsd.org
Mon Mar 11 18:55:00 UTC 2013


-----BEGIN PGP SIGNED MESSAGE-----
Hash: SHA1

On 11-03-2013 19:35, Boris Samorodov wrote:
> 11.03.2013 14:40, René Ladan пишет:
>> The following reply was made to PR ports/169988; it has been noted by
GNATS.
>>
>> From: =?ISO-8859-1?Q?Ren=E9_Ladan?= <rene at freebsd.org>
>> To: bug-followup at FreeBSD.org, sluggo at unknown.nu
>> Cc:
>> Subject: Re: ports/169988: [PATCH] Update sysutils/linux-procps to
3.2.7; also
>> update to FC10
>> Date: Mon, 11 Mar 2013 11:34:52 +0100
>>
>> How about svn copy this port to syutils/linux-f10-procps and updating
that?
>
> I'd say that this is the best what we can do. Thanks!
>
The attached patch should work, but both linux_base-f10 and this port
have some leftovers on 10.X (8.X and 9.X are OK, the 'clang' suffix is
from long ago):
http://rene-ladan.nl/tb/logs/10-FreeBSD-clang/linux-f10-procps-3.2.7.log
<http://clang/tb/logs/10-FreeBSD-clang/linux-f10-procps-3.2.7.log>

Unlike the PR, I have used the default MASTER_SITES.  The port seems to
run fine on amd64 too.

I think it would be the easiest to copy/update this port before the big
cleanup patch.

Rene
-----BEGIN PGP SIGNATURE-----
Version: GnuPG v2.0.19 (FreeBSD)
Comment: Using GnuPG with Thunderbird - http://www.enigmail.net/

iQIcBAEBAgAGBQJRPihvAAoJEK27+GEKN4m39roQAIIOLhLkXk6cv4ySRCI3RsHV
qiJpkHg1SfIK6/ySDijJVtunJ/hOYCqriC2M1r13tliDVuqqa9LOd+rZTzqMDBlP
F8Ah1WYn7VyXqtiNBrnkM0P/nWSnYLHdaj60m2IfStcfi7lzS5xkGxJO5cssPVsj
iTISdrJpRRWZ3+nLt4Wud4PtpQ7Eit/iUCBF6nM9xYrQY7NraRNjOzgNyKvDqM/d
L9wcgdzt8zY3eA2/Q901CSO7MDDLuAkwDNFSUkasRN8y1ioeOu7oTzDgJjKE8WWv
riWPdrkO76y/LsrPLH1Gx9uSMYHpz40DB6cI3RBaJTCQun7dopwQzizvpnn3LPtO
3o7vRffTcLk35g4/u7q4JNGriv/jF+W9LyfCc3YasmUe8LrStM/xb0k7kQguo4KS
8YEO8ClfTRpFFRuqcc3hncXBOtbRIo2Rs0h36Q8vve1sa+M8/NdpOakC5b3B748R
GlnQCq/UtYHUiJToROyIcGaSgU6FOOHBGH025lSTp6WTTDSnKN0cFog6SN/WwuU7
TwkGO6Lwg8NRmQsKJsxFOyzqAqpfoR5m04pGs604zJAtJMByTXwicIxvZMjth1kD
SVdhjDaRFldW23FsG578VP+VC0MZXmufQB2LDa1KhmwwZiGjcnH8UM5RsafDagPF
2FRdp/lLkMpqwI1sTEjk
=TiOx
-----END PGP SIGNATURE-----

-------------- next part --------------
Index: Makefile
===================================================================
--- Makefile	(working copy)
+++ Makefile	(working copy)
@@ -1,24 +1,19 @@
-# New ports collection makefile for:	linux-procps
-# Date created:				2007-04-04
-# Whom:					leres
-#
+# Created by: leres
 # $FreeBSD$
-#
 
 PORTNAME=	procps
-PORTVERSION=	3.2.5
+PORTVERSION=	3.2.7
 CATEGORIES=	sysutils linux
-MASTER_SITES=	CRITICAL/rpm/${LINUX_RPM_ARCH}/fedora/${LINUX_DIST_VER}
-DISTNAME=	${PORTNAME}-${PORTVERSION}-6.4
+PKGNAMEPREFIX=	linux-f10-
+DISTNAME=	${PORTNAME}-${PORTVERSION}-${RPMVERSION}.fc${LINUX_DIST_VER}
 
 MAINTAINER=	emulation at FreeBSD.org
-COMMENT=	Linux psproc binaries
+COMMENT=	Linux psproc binaries (Linux Fedora 10)
 
-# EXPIRATION_DATE is the EoL of the last 7.x release
-EXPIRATION_DATE=2013-02-28
 USE_LINUX_RPM=	yes
 ONLY_FOR_ARCHS=	i386 amd64
-LINUX_DIST_VER=	4
+LINUX_DIST_VER=	10
+RPMVERSION=	21
 USE_LDCONFIG=	yes
 BRANDELF_DIRS=	bin sbin usr/bin
 PLIST_SUB+=	PORTVERSION="${PORTVERSION}"
Index: distinfo.i386
===================================================================
--- distinfo.i386	(working copy)
+++ distinfo.i386	(working copy)
@@ -1,4 +1,4 @@
-SHA256 (rpm/i386/fedora/4/procps-3.2.5-6.4.i386.rpm) = 83c826a342f864db6bc6713828d258488f076859dcdb130169920aed9ad78d34
-SIZE (rpm/i386/fedora/4/procps-3.2.5-6.4.i386.rpm) = 207122
-SHA256 (rpm/i386/fedora/4/procps-3.2.5-6.4.src.rpm) = ce178db9f848b725f5e41d813b0429318221584a3dd8204a815412ba3ab6e821
-SIZE (rpm/i386/fedora/4/procps-3.2.5-6.4.src.rpm) = 305637
+SHA256 (rpm/i386/fedora/10/procps-3.2.7-21.fc10.i386.rpm) = 2d0e5014470e662ee64298b66d82e55a1605190d89fe8649fcb01537e46c4333
+SIZE (rpm/i386/fedora/10/procps-3.2.7-21.fc10.i386.rpm) = 216136
+SHA256 (rpm/i386/fedora/10/procps-3.2.7-21.fc10.src.rpm) = 6880c5121d5572d5f77b39a87106f9b5555d589fc436093f027faa4b34358516
+SIZE (rpm/i386/fedora/10/procps-3.2.7-21.fc10.src.rpm) = 330499
Index: pkg-plist
===================================================================
--- pkg-plist	(working copy)
+++ pkg-plist	(working copy)
@@ -36,5 +36,4 @@
 usr/share/man/man5/sysctl.conf.5.gz
 usr/share/man/man8/sysctl.8.gz
 usr/share/man/man8/vmstat.8.gz
-
 @dirrm usr/share/doc/procps-%%PORTVERSION%%
-------------- next part --------------
A non-text attachment was scrubbed...
Name: linux-f10-procps.diff.sig
Type: application/octet-stream
Size: 543 bytes
Desc: not available
URL: <http://lists.freebsd.org/pipermail/freebsd-emulation/attachments/20130311/66516cf6/attachment.obj>


More information about the freebsd-emulation mailing list